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Glasgow Queen Street to Low Moor start from as little as £11.90

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Glasgow Queen Street to Low Moor start from £69.90 one way

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Glasgow Queen Street to Low Moor are available for £79.20 one way

Station Facilities and Amenities

Glasgow Queen Street Station is designed to make your journey as smooth as possible. Featuring a spacious concourse and easy access to platforms, the station ensures step-free access throughout, catering to passengers of all mobility levels with a Category A accessibility rating. Ticket buying is straightforward here with ticket machines available, designed to accommodate all needs. Tickets purchased online can be quickly collected from these machines as well.

For those who might need assistance, there are help points on site, with staff available from early morning until nearly midnight. Lost property services run daily from 7:00 to 22:00. Facilities and Services at Low Moor

Low Moor station prides itself on offering essential ticketing facilities without the hassle of dealing with a ticket office. Though it lacks a traditional ticket office, it features accessible ticket machines, enabling easy collection of tickets purchased online. This station is equipped to cater to e-ticket and smartcard users, with induction loops enhancing accessibility for those with hearing impairments.

While there's an absence of on-site staff, help points and a contactable helpline ensure passengers can access necessary assistance when required. Unfortunately, the station does lack certain amenities such as toilets, waiting rooms, and refreshment facilities, so a bit of forward planning could enhance your travel experience.

Getting Around: Accessibility and Travel Links

Accessibility is a forte at Low Moor, as it offers step-free access throughout the station, including lifts that operate round the clock. The station is classified as a Category A, scooter-friendly station, making it a viable choice for those with mobility difficulties.

For those seeking onward travel options, Low Moor doesn’t disappoint. It provides convenient bus services with a stop located on Cleckheaton Road. Taxis can be booked via services like cab4you, ensuring onward connections are never out of reach. However, prospective cyclists may need to make alternative arrangements, as bicycle storage at the station is not available.
